Demons are baroque creatures that seem to aspire soul collection as their reason of existence. They possess superhuman abilities as well as the skill to transform into their own unique creature pertaining to their demonic aura. They are known to form Faustian contracts with humans in order to eat their souls when the human's wish has been fulfilled. In YML, this specific class does not begin as Demon Butler but starts with the master (who has not yet formed a pact) as the first stage of evolution. FAQs Q: In the Kuroshitsuji series, demon butlers are more or less invincible. How is there conflict in this B/C IT if they’re technically flawless? A: Demon butlers may have the advantage when it comes to physical/aggressive situations. However, this RP is strictly plot oriented. Your demon butler is expected to be confronted with conflicts that do not only adhere to physical ones, rather, even internal ones due to their masters. Their masters themselves should be conflicted in some way, be it inner or outer turmoil (otherwise a pact would not have been formed). The growth of your characters is dependent on how they overcome the main plot hurdles as well as their personal ones.
Q: Does the master have to be an orphan? Does he/she have to be a child? A: While the Kuroshitsuji series’ Alois and Ciel are both young orphan boys, YML’s masters’ ages can vary. They are also not always necessarily male (refer to Hannah). However, logically speaking, the masters wouldn’t sell their soul to a demon unless they felt utterly alone in this world to the point that they could trust no other person with it or that they had nothing to lose. Most importantly, the would-be master would need to have prior knowledge of how to summon demons in order for he/she to have formed a pact at all. How they came to obtain that prior knowledge is up to you!
Q: What's it like to form a pact? What does the pact look like? A: Pact forming can be in the form as an extremely desperate cry for help to a demon (no fancy spells/rituals required) to chanting ancient spells that are used for devil summoning. These "spells" have a poetic form with no specified pentameter and each demon has a unique one pertaining to himself/herself (there are no two summoning chants that are alike). The images of the pacts are usually associated with the demon's symbol located within a circle. ICly, you are free to describe its appearance in whichever form you wish, this will help Pistolsys design its artwork for you later when you get to the solo RP in which you will explain the forming of the pact itself. The pact's seal is depicted on the back of the Demon Butler's hand (kind of like a tattoo) and an identical image is also located elsewhere on the Master's body, usually in a place that can be hidden and revealed with ease (ie: Ciel's eye ; Alois's tongue).

Q: How old are Demons? A: Demons have been around since Angels have. Their ages, like Shinigami, vary from as young as in their late teens to millions of years old. However, they appear to look quite young physically.
Q: In what ways are Demons unique from one another in YML and the canon? A: Demons differ from one another in personality majorly (which your magnificent brain is the potter of), the image of the Faustian pact symbols each use (each demon has one designated to his/herself), and their animal familiar forms. These three elements are tribiotic in that they are representative of each other and work off each other.
Q: Can Demons identify other Demons, Shinigami, or Dolls? A: Demons can definitely identify other demons because they share the same aura, though they might not know the other's name (if they'd never met before); whether they choose to let anyone else know that the other is also a demon is up to them entirely though. It is variable whether a demon can identify a Shinigami and more difficult due to the Shinigami Office's recent augmentation on disguises; in the canon, demons can through their prolific sense of smell. However, ICly, it is more difficult. It is impossible for almost anyone (demon or not) to identify a doll since their physiognomy is so lifelike.
Q: Will my demon be able to transform into his "true demon form" like Sebastian did in the canon? A: While all demons in the canon and YML have adapted human appearances to fit in the human world, the staff discourages transformation of any sort UNLESS it is his/her animal form because we honestly can't think of a reason of why a demon would face an opponent so powerful. This is discouraged until there is an event that allows it otherwise.
Q: What is an "animal familiar" form? A: Demons always appear to the human who summoned them for a pact in the form of an animal (ex: Sebastian is a crow; Claude is a spider). In the anime/manga, they seldom transform sans the moment before their pact was formed. All animal familiars are of black color, according to Kuroshitsuji tradition.
